Species Specifics: Mexican Fan and California Fan Palms

The two most common palm tree species in Las Vegas are the Mexican Fan Palm and the California Fan Palm. Both species are known for their tall trunks and fan-shaped leaves. However, there are differences between the two that are important to note when considering palm tree removal.

Mexican Fan Palms are known for their rapid growth and can reach heights of up to 100 feet. They are also more prone to disease and pests than California Fan Palms.

On the other hand, California Fan Palms are slower growing and can reach heights of up to 60 feet. They are also more resistant to disease and pests.

Recognizing When Removal Is Necessary

There are several reasons why palm tree removal may be necessary. One reason is if the tree is dead or dying. Dead or dying trees can pose a safety hazard and should be removed as soon as possible.

Another reason for removal is if the tree is causing damage to property or obstructing views. In some cases, palm trees may also need to be removed if they are interfering with power lines.

Assessing the Health and Risks of Palm Trees

Assessing the health and risks of palm trees is an important step in determining whether or not removal is necessary. Signs of a sick tree include yellowing or browning leaves, trunk damage, and insect infestations.

If a tree is leaning or has a significant lean, it may also pose a safety hazard and need to be removed.

The Process of Palm Tree Removal

Removing a palm tree is a complex process that requires specialized equipment and knowledge to ensure safety and prevent damage to property. The process involves several steps, including safety measures, equipment setup, tree removal, and site cleanup.

Safety Measures and Equipment

Before beginning the removal process, professionals must take steps to ensure the safety of themselves and others in the area. This includes setting up safety barriers and warning signs to prevent access to the work area.

Additionally, they must wear protective gear, such as gloves, helmets, and safety glasses.

To remove a palm tree, professionals use specialized equipment such as chainsaws, cranes, and stump grinders.

Chainsaws are used to cut the tree into manageable sections, while cranes lift and transport the sections away from the site. Stump grinders are used to grind down the remaining stump to below ground level.

Step-by-Step Removal Procedure

The first step in the palm tree removal process is to assess the tree and surrounding area to determine the best approach.

If the tree is located near a building or other structure, professionals may need to use a crane to remove it in sections to prevent damage.

Once the approach is determined, the professionals will begin by cutting the fronds and removing the palm tree skinning.

They will then use a chainsaw to cut the trunk into sections, which will be lifted away by a crane. Finally, the remaining stump will be ground down below ground level using a stump grinder.

Post-Removal Site Cleanup

After the tree has been removed, the site must be cleaned up to ensure it is safe and free of debris. This includes removing any remaining wood chips and debris from the site and leveling the ground where the stump was removed.

The Importance of Regular Trimming

Trimming palm trees is crucial to their health and growth.

Regular trimming helps to remove dead or dying fronds, which can attract pests and diseases. It also helps to promote healthy growth and prevents the tree from becoming top-heavy. Trimming can also help to prevent the spread of diseases from one tree to another.

When trimming palm trees, it is important to use the right tools and techniques. The use of dull or improper tools can damage the tree and leave it vulnerable to pests and diseases.

It is recommended to hire a professional tree trimming service to ensure the job is done correctly.

What is the average cost for palm tree removal in Las Vegas?

The cost for palm tree removal in Las Vegas can vary depending on the size of the tree, its location, and the complexity of the job.

On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$300 to $1,500 for palm tree removal services in the Las Vegas area. However, prices may vary depending on the specific needs of the job.
